Output c958db4d839dd9e66d1e3e8423f8fa2ac2f54d51a8efe86f66ee1db837bcddda:27

value
3532763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 045977f10023c61a0e57a7213ce942b21e5c4d73 OP_EQUAL
address
3261oh9BWkRuTnqRZ125oq1teFAapAG9B4
transaction
c958db4d839dd9e66d1e3e8423f8fa2ac2f54d51a8efe86f66ee1db837bcddda
confirmations
273916
spent
true